Is Shakopee, MN a good place to invest in real estate?

Posted

My question is more directly related to quality of tenants, job market outlook, appreciation, etc.

I recently inherited a duplex in Shakopee MN and have it rented. Specifically near the downtown area so older house. 

I'm wondering if its a good idea to keep it or sell. I know that Location, Location, Location. So i'm curious if anyone has any insight on future outlooks of the city/area. Do you think the city will decline or prosper?

@Dominick Marschall Shakopee is a suburban city located south west of Minneapolis. I do work with some investors looking in the area. You'd see decent rents but slightly higher vacancy than Minneapolis with there just being slightly less demand for rentals out there. It's a popular place for families to live, the two investors I work with live out there with their families and do well enough to live anywhere they'd like.
